### 3. Install K3s
Rancher needs to be installed on a supported Kubernetes version. To find out which versions of Kubernetes are supported for your Rancher version, refer to the [support maintenance terms.](https://rancher.com/support-maintenance-terms/)
To specify the K3s version, use the INSTALL_K3S_VERSION environment variable when running the K3s installation script.
Obtain the K3s binary from the [releases](https://github.com/rancher/k3s/releases) page, matching the same version used to get the airgap images tar.
Also obtain the K3s install script at https://get.k3s.io
Place the binary in `/usr/local/bin` on each node.

Docker is required for nodes that will run K3s or RKE Kubernetes clusters. It is not required for RancherD installs.
Rancher needs to be installed on a supported Kubernetes version. To find out which versions of Kubernetes are supported for your Rancher version, refer to the [support maintenance terms.](https://rancher.com/support-maintenance-terms/)
For details on which OS and Docker versions were tested with each Rancher version, refer to the [support maintenance terms.](https://rancher.com/support-maintenance-terms/)
All supported operating systems are 64-bit x86.
